Tip of the Week

Whether you chose standard, pre-packaged nursery decorations or a completely original theme, achieve a baby nursery that is uniquely yours. Experiment with these tips:Stencil your favorite poem or nursery rhyme on the nursery wall or furniture. Situate a fun border on plain walls. Paint different baby nursery walls different bright colors. Use removable wall stickers. Decorate with lively fabrics on windows, furniture and even hung on the wall. Employ a light projector to create a painted mural. Utilize accessories and toys to enhance your nursery theme on shelves or bookcases. Instead of a traditional growth chart, make a border around the room of your child's footprints during different stages of his or her development (use water-based paint that is nontoxic and remember to date the tootsies). Frame pictures of monumental occasions (first hair cut, first tooth, first day of school, etc.) Use shadowbox frames to display items like locks of hair or art projects.
